Steps to make crepes

Crepes are super quick and easy to create. It requires under one minute to help make the batter and only a few minutes to allow them to prepare. Just stick to the easy steps below to obtain began. Scroll lower for that printable crepe recipe and step-by-step video tutorial.

Inside a blender, combine the milk, eggs, butter, sugar, vanilla, salt and flour. Mix until batter is smooth (about 15-20 seconds). Refrigerate batter not less than half an hour, or overnight.

Spray non-stick cooking spray onto an 8-inch fry pan. Pour about 1/4 cup crepe batter in to the pan and prepare over medium-low heat. Turn pan immediately back and forth to create a level circle. Prepare for around 1-2 minutes per side, or until crepes are gently browned.

Remove from heat and stack crepes until prepared to serve. Incorperate your favorite crepe fillings and revel in!

Methods to fold crepes:

Fold in two: It is really an easy choice for beginners! Simply fold the crepe in two, much like folding an omelette. To include fillings, you may either add before folding the crepe in two or add on the top of the folded crepe.

Make triangles: I really like how elegant this looks! Lightly fold the crepe in two, then fold in two again. Stack the folded crepes on the top of one another for everyone. Fillings could be added before folding or on the top of crepe stack.

Roll the crepes: This can be a fun method to sneak extra crepe filling inside. 🙂 Before moving, add some filling evenly on the top of crepe, departing about 1/4 inch in the edges. Then fold one for reds within the filling for the middle. Fold sleep issues completely within the already folded side to help make the form of a burrito. You can add extra toppings for your crepes once they’re folded.

Keep warm, storage and freezing tips

To help keep warm: You can preserve your cooked crepes warm by putting them on the baking sheet within the oven at 175°F until prepared to serve.

Leftovers: Add cooked crepes to some zip top bag and layer parchment or wax paper among each crepe. Devote fridge until prepared to enjoy.

To freeze: Crepes surprisingly freeze very well, so you can double the amount batch and stick half within the freezer for around 1-2 several weeks.

Reheating: Heat in microwave or skillet until warm. You may also enjoy your crepes cold if you like!
